4 Figure 3 Ictal electroencephalographic recording, longitudinal bipolar montage. The ictal activity begins as a rhythmic discharge in 2 left frontal derivations (time scale, 30:44). It quickly spreads to the parietal cortex bilaterally (time scale, 30:52). Later, slow activity is maximal over most of the left hemisphere, and less abnormal theta activity dominates over the remaining cortex (time scale, 31:01). Note that the amplification changes from the upper to the lower panel.
